Key Growth Catalysts Driving the Market Forward
The hot melt adhesives (HMA) and coatings segments are playing a critical role in accelerating polyethylene wax demand. As manufacturers prioritize performance, polyethylene wax enhances the viscosity, bond strength, and thermal resistance of adhesives—critical features for use in packaging, construction, automotive, and furniture sectors. In coatings, it supports smooth finishes, better pigment dispersion, and resistance to scratching and environmental wear.
The plastics and polymer industry remains the dominant application segment for polyethylene wax. It is widely used as a processing aid in extrusion, molding, and compounding operations. The material helps reduce torque, improve melt flow, and ensure better distribution of fillers and pigments. This makes polyethylene wax a key additive in the production of pipes, films, cables, and masterbatches.

Emerging Trends and Opportunities
Growth in Cosmetics and Pharmaceuticals
The incorporation of polyethylene wax in cosmetics and pharmaceutical formulations is increasing. Its non-reactive, smooth, and binding characteristics make it suitable for skin creams, lipsticks, ointments, and tablet coatings. Demand is especially rising in Asia and the Middle East, where consumers prefer multifunctional and premium personal care products. This presents new growth avenues for manufacturers.
Rise of Bio-Based and Modified PE Waxes
Environmental regulations and consumer preferences are pushing companies toward bio-based and chemically modified polyethylene waxes. Derived from plant-based oils or recycled plastics, bio-based variants provide environmental benefits while maintaining performance standards. Modified waxes such as oxidized polyethylene offer better dispersion and adhesion, making them ideal for printing inks, coatings, and specialty plastics.
Strategic Innovations and M&A Activities
Key players are focusing on product innovation, expanding production capabilities, and entering strategic partnerships. In 2023, Honeywell launched a new polyethylene wax tailored for high-speed plastic processing. Clariant AG introduced Licolub PED 1316, an oxidized HDPE wax for PVC processing. Sasol launched a bio-based oxidized PE wax in 2024, aligning with its sustainability roadmap. BASF followed suit with a new formulation for industrial coatings in April 2024.

Growth Barriers and Challenges
Despite the optimistic outlook, the market faces challenges due to environmental concerns. Being derived mostly from petrochemical sources, polyethylene wax is under scrutiny for its non-biodegradability and potential contribution to microplastic pollution. Regulatory frameworks in regions like Europe and North America have become more stringent, increasing compliance costs and slowing down product rollout. These factors are pressuring manufacturers to invest in alternative technologies and sustainable feedstocks.
